Overview
The Phoenix Contact CM 90-PS-120AC/24DC/2 is a DIN rail-mounted industrial power supply designed to convert 120VAC input to regulated 24VDC output at 2A. This compact unit is essential infrastructure for automation control systems, providing stable DC power to PLCs, drives, sensors, and other 24VDC field devices. The CM 90 series represents Phoenix Contact’s proven line of standardized power supplies for industrial applications.

Technical Specifications
| Manufacturer | Phoenix Contact |
| Model Number | CM 90-PS-120AC/24DC/2 |
| Part Number | 2941248 |
| Input Voltage | 120VAC, 50/60Hz |
| Output Voltage | 24VDC |
| Output Current | 2A |
| Mounting | DIN Rail (35mm) |
| Form Factor | Compact industrial module |
| Series | CM 90 |
